Lot 48 Civil War Gwyn & amp; Campbell Breechloading Percussion Carbine, Type I

Civil War Gwyn & Campbell Breechloading Percussion Carbine, Type I, #99 (or 66), .52 cal., 20" round barrel, block-pin front sight, flip-up rear on 3.5" octagonal breech; 4.25" squared receiver has long serpentine trigger guard/operating lever, stamped "Union/Rifle" over an illegible mark at right, 5.5" back-action lockplate has long hammer curved to meet nipple. "Perch belly" buttstock of oil-finished walnut has crescent buttplate. Mfg'd ca. 1863-64. Condition is good retaining no original finishes but overall gray gunmetal showing scattered oxidation and light erosion (buttplate pitted), fine edges and markings. Sling ring/bar missing from right side. Stock is sound with scattered light marks, added varnish, lacks inspector's mark. Action is crisp, breechblock hinge secure, bore shows overall moderate erosion, fair rifling. Est.: $1,400-$1,800. (Antique)
